Hôtel Belle-Vue, Hotel and restaurant in Vianden, Luxembourg
Hotel Belle-Vue is a hotel and restaurant in Vianden with rooms in different categories, ranging from standard accommodations to upgraded options with south-facing balconies. Guests find a swimming pool, a spa center, and wheelchair-accessible rooms available.
The hotel developed in a medieval town that has drawn travelers for centuries and serves as a local anchor for visitors. Over time the property was updated with modern systems to meet contemporary needs.
The restaurant serves Luxembourg specialties like smoked pork and local sauces alongside international dishes in a bright dining room with views over the town. The kitchen emphasizes regional ingredients and cooking methods that reflect the area's food traditions.
The hotel offers underground parking, which simplifies arrival and getting around. All guests should expect comfortable, soundproofed rooms and easily accessible areas that minimize barriers.
The building is powered mainly by solar energy and heat pump systems, using wood heating as a supplementary heat source during cooler months. This approach shows an unusual commitment to sustainable hotel operations in a small European town.
